Output 959516ce43a61d2c90714d707920322a02de2a17d5604ba3cc20a26c9720b0b5:1

value
13455445
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 7d07c3574d6f7ebe57a8c5432cecab5c8b5305bd7236034698ef743aa89d7433
address
tb1p05rux46ddaltu4agc4pjem9ttj94xpdawgmqx35caa6r42yawsesxwvr09
transaction
959516ce43a61d2c90714d707920322a02de2a17d5604ba3cc20a26c9720b0b5
confirmations
7954
spent
true